Chapter 231 Mother and child’s heart
The Cining Palace is always peaceful and quiet in the afternoon. The Empress Dowager usually likes to take a short nap after lunch, a fact that is well known to everyone from the Empress and the Dowager Consorts down to the ordinary concubines.
Therefore, from noon onwards, apart from the eunuchs who deliver lunch from the imperial kitchen, almost no one visits the Cining Palace.
No one wanted to disturb the Empress Dowager's afternoon nap, as disturbing someone's peaceful sleep is always extremely annoying.
In the inner palace, if you offend the Empress or the Emperor, you might still be able to get back on your feet by the Empress Dowager. But if you offend the Empress Dowager, your life is over.
The emperor ruled the country with benevolence and filial piety. If the emperor insisted on favoring someone the empress dowager disliked, he would inevitably be branded as unfilial. However, if the person was not his biological mother or son, the accusation would be accepted, and it wouldn't be a big deal.
However, today was a bit different; Empress Dowager Xu did not take a nap.
Today's lunch was for the Emperor at the Cining Palace. Xie Yun'an was unable to appear during the morning greetings due to his busy schedule with state affairs, but to demonstrate his filial piety as Emperor, this matter would eventually be made up for.
Although they were biological mother and son, unlike adoptive mothers and sons who need to frequently put on a show, the relationship between Empress Dowager Xu and Xie Yun'an could not be described as particularly close. When Xie Yun'an was still young, he left the palace to establish his own residence, and Empress Dowager Xu did not offer much help in the many years that followed.
Even in the matter of seizing the throne, neither Empress Dowager Xu nor the Xu family behind her could offer Xie Yun'an any help.
When Empress Dowager Xu was in the palace, she was not a very favored concubine. Among the many concubines who had children, she was the least dazzling. In the turbulent struggles of the previous reign, she did not learn how to kill in secret, but rather how to see through other people's methods and protect herself wisely.
Over the years, Empress Dowager Xu has developed a keen eye for talent. So, although she enjoys the liveliness of the palace, the concubines' rivalry, and the children running around, she doesn't like these problems to come to her.
Empress Dowager Xu viewed these palace affairs with a detached, spectator's attitude. She knew what the young ladies were arguing about, but she couldn't speak directly, since they were all girls from prominent families, each with connections outside the palace.
Empress Dowager Xu, being of noble status, naturally cherished her reputation. She was too lazy to get involved in such matters, so she would at most give the Empress a nudge and ask her to keep a closer eye on things. In this way, she could simply enjoy watching the drama unfold in Cining Palace, listening to the flattery of the imperial concubines and consorts, and seeing the smiling faces of innocent children who could barely speak. Her days were naturally comfortable and pleasant.
However, in the past year, although two more children have been born in the palace, including a prince, the liveliness has not yet met Empress Dowager Xu's expectations.
